Specifications
Series: SUPERECTIFIER®
Packaging: Tape & Reel (TR) 
Part Status: Active
Diode Type: Standard
Voltage - DC Reverse (Vr) (Max): 1600V
Current - Average Rectified (Io): 1A
Voltage - Forward (Vf) (Max) @ If: 1.2V @ 1A
Speed: Standard Recovery >500ns, > 200mA (Io)
Current - Reverse Leakage @ Vr: 10µA @ 1600V
Capacitance @ Vr, F: 8pF @ 4V, 1MHz
Mounting Type: Surface Mount
Package / Case: DO-213AB, MELF (Glass)
Supplier Device Package: DO-213AB
Operating Temperature - Junction: -65°C ~ 175°C
Base Part Number: GL41Y

Single Rectifiers

A single rectifier, like the GL41Y/1, is an electrical component used to create a unidirectional current through an alternating current. They are often used to conduct electricity in applications such as rectified power supplies, rectification of AC signals to derived lower voltage, DC voltage fractional rectification, and split-phase transmission. Rectifiers are typically composed of one or more diodes that allow current to flow in only one direction, blocking in the opposite direction.
